Harbour Tourist Park is a campground, located at 2 Marine Parade, Oamaru, South Hill, Oamaru 9400, New Zealand. They can be contacted via phone at +64 3-434 5260, visit their website www.oamaruharbour.co.nz for more detailed information.

    This small camper park is very clean and has complete facilities. Unlike the previous camper park that we went at Lake Tekapo, the kitchen is equipped with pots,pans, cutlery etc. The bathroom is also very clean without any time limitation.
    The owner also has her small cafe just next to the reception area, just in case you feel too lazy to cook.
    The price is affordable and worth the money.
    Oh yes, we even spotted a blue penguin in this premise, taking a stroll late in the afternoon
